Vintage silver-gelatin black-and-white photograph of Thomas Hart Benton restoring his mural at The New School for Social Research, New York, by Peter Moore. Stamped on verso with date, September 11, 1968, Peter Moore's contact information, and hand written indication of subject. ... [details]
$450.00
Very Good / Fine. Gentle bumping of corners, otherwise Fine. Thomas Hart Benton's name in ink at bottom edge of verso, not in Benton's hand.

Exhibition catalogue published in conjunction with show held at Franklin Furnace, New York, September 18 - November 14, 1992 ; the Emily Harvey Gallery, New York, September 18 - November 14, 1992 ; and the Anthology Film Archives, September 19 - October 11, 1992. Traveled to the Madison Art Center, Madison, Wisconsin, December 5, 1992 - January 31, 1993 ; to the University of Iowa Museum of Art, Iowa City, March 27 - May 23, 1993 ; the Institute for Cinema and Culture, Iowa City, February 19 - 21, 1993 ; the Montgomery Museum of Fine Arts, Montgomery, Alabama, July ... Small-scale catalogue for 1965 - 66 printed by Something Else Press. Features an overview of "What to Look for in a Book - Physically." Also lists several recent publications by Something Else Press, such as Ample Food for Stupid Thought by Robert Filliou and An Anecdoted Topography of Chance by Daniel Spoerri as well as photographs by Peter Moore. "The article describes aspects of good workmanly printing and binding, especially as employed by Something Else publications." -- Something Else Press. ... [details]

Postcard / announcement published in conjunction with the world premier screening of "rushes" by Peter Moore of Karlheinz Stockhausen's Originale held at Anthology Film Archives, December 17, 1989. Commemorating the silver anniversary of the performances at the 2nd Annual New York Avant Garde Festival, September 1964, held December 17, 1989. Starring Charlotte Moorman, Allan Kaprow, Robert Breer, Robert Delford Brown, Lette Eisenhauer, Allen Ginsburg, Dick Higgins, Alvin Lucier, Jackson Mac Low, Max Neuhaus, Nam June Paik and James Tenney. Featuring a black-and-white publicity still for "Orginale" taken by Peter Moore in 1964. ... [details]
